    Unions are endorsing Kamala Harris.  The latest:

    APNewsThe hospitality workers’ union UNITE HERE has endorsed Vice President Kamala Harris for president, a rejoinder to Republican Donald Trump’s effort to woo restaurant and hotel workers by promising to make their tips tax-free.

    Gwen Mills, the union’s president, said Trump was merely “making a play” for votes while Harris has credibility from having supported unions. She discussed the move with The Associated Press before the union’s announcement of an endorsement.

    The endorsement includes a commitment by the union to have its members knock on more than 3.3 million doors for Harris in swing states that include Pennsylvania, Michigan, Nevada, Arizona and North Carolina.

    We’ve been getting constant right wingnut mailings and television ads (Kansas City media market) for Missouri’s August 6th primary. The republican primaries, down to state senate and state rep are crowded.

    There are 9 republicans in the Gov. primary (5 Dems), 6 republicans in the Lt. Gov. primary (2 Dems), 8 republicans in the Sec. State primary (3 Dems), 6 republicans for State Treasurer (1 Dem), and 2 republicans for Attorney General – a particularly nasty one (1 Dem).

    There are a lot of PACs (with unlimited resources) “independently” spending amounts upward of $6,000,000.00 to $7,000,000.00 [republican AG primary]

    The large number of republicans running is due to term limits. State reps want to move to state senate, state senators want to move up to state office, state office holders want to move up to Gov.

    The thing is, there’s not a lick of difference in ideology among the republicans, but the ads and mailings they use to attack their primary opponents are vicious.

    There’s a three way republican primary (with an incumbent) for our state senate district. They’re running television ads in our media market (near Kansas City). The mail pieces and television ads are funded by PACs.

    There is no crossover race-by-race. You can only pull one party’s ballot.
